Output 6c389b4636cb6f24fbd3dee4194a6324653f087ac828a57cc0d407267328a02a:22

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1e1f3787c56e942511a61b414acdeb71ecdbf3b7d3317349b56f3f867953db3e
address
bc1prc0n0p79d62z2ydxrdq54n0tw8kdhuah6vchxjd4dulcv72nmvlqndvx5u
transaction
6c389b4636cb6f24fbd3dee4194a6324653f087ac828a57cc0d407267328a02a
spent
true